Bear's Story

Please contact Beth (Ottoba418@gmail.com) for more information about this pet.Bear is a playful (but loving) little all black kitten. He has been raised in his foster home with Charlie, another orphaned kitty and they have become best buds. They play together, eat together, sleep together and all together are better kittens together. They are both litterbox trained and love their humans. Bear does have 1 cloudy eye. He must have had an infection previously, but it doesn't affect him at all and is not a medical concern. He and his partner in crime, Charlie, are looking for their forever family and would love to stay together. And the great news is that adoption is only $50 which includes their neuter surgery, initial vaccines, rabies and microchip. And you can keep the pair together as part of our BOGO, as we feel kittens do so much better in pairs. If you'd like to meet these boys, please email foster mom at ottoba418@gmail.com
